Brought to you by PFSN:

Round 1: Colston Loveland, TE, Michigan
Round 2: Kaleb Johnson, RB, Iowa
Round 3: Jay Higgins, LB, Iowa
Round 4: Tory Horton, WR, Colorado State
Round 6: Justin Walley, CB, Minnesota
Round 6: Nofoafia Tulafono, OC, Wyoming
Round 6: Trey Moore, EDGE, Texas

No Hampton or Henderson if this mock but they get a coveted tight end.

Honestly of all the What if scenarios we have had so far I think this might be my favorite. Loveland has been one of my favorite players this entire draft cycle and I have even said that especially for this system I like him more than Warren. Johnson at RB makes a ton of sense. Seems a little early for Higgins. I like him, but not sure I would be using our 3rd round pick on him. A few other LB's in that spot I think I'm going to like more. Horton would be a fun one to add to our WR room and gives us someone I could see doing a good job replacing Sutton some day.

Too high on Higgins but I do love him. He doesn't have the physical tools to go Round 3 but his play on the field will get him drafted and probably land him on a team for awhile, IMO.

Like how you have the two Iowa boys to Denver. ;)

I think Justin Walley is an underrated CB. I like him as a late round flyer. I like Horton fine although I still think if we go WR it has to be early since we have the depth. That doesn't mean we don't love one enough to think we found a steal in some WR like Horton. So if the staff sees it that way then cool. I am sorta under the impression WR is a position we may go early or not at all. Although late rd flyer WR picks are always fun because it is a position with high upside towards the end of a draft so it wouldn't surprise me...Not real big on the last two picks but they are fine... but I am looking for my Jonathan Cooper like love pick at the end of a Bronco draft since Paton took over. Seemed like Elway never hardly took someone I was high on at the very end of the draft but Paton has. :)
